Anyone who has roomed with a noisy person, worked in a noisy office or tried to study with a party going on in the next room can attest to the effects of noise on one’s level of stress. Noise has been found to be related to job dissatisfaction and to result in irritation and anxiety. One expert describes noise as the most troublesome of all stresses in our environment. Most disturbing is noise that constantly changes in pitch, intensity or frequency. We may become used to more common noise and almost ignore it. People, who live near airports for example, seem to not even hear the planes after a while. However, just because you become accustomed to the noise or are able to tune it out doesn’t mean you are not being affected by it. Noise is measured in decibels. At 85 decibels, stress responses usually develop, and prolonged exposure to sounds above 90 decibels can result in hearing damage.

任何人大凡与吵吵闹闹的人同住,或在喧闹的办公室上班,或学习时隔壁正在举行聚会,都可以证明噪音对人造成压力和影响有多大。人们已经发现,噪音同我们对工作的不满有关系,噪音会让人愤怒,使人忧虑。有专家将噪音描述为我们环境里最令人生厌的压力。最让人烦扰的是音调、强度和频率不断发生变化的噪音。我们或许已经对一些较常见的噪音习以为常,因而几乎忽视了它们的存在。比如,居住在机场附近的人们,飞机响起一阵后才有所反应。虽然你已经习惯噪音,或者可以做到充耳不闻,但这并不意味着你没有受到噪音的影响。噪音用分贝来计算,当噪音达到85分贝时,人们通常就会感到压力,长时间处于90分贝的噪音下会损害人的听力。
